Role Summary

The retail assistant will be required to have exceptional customer service skills, a positive attitude and be prepared to learn new skills.  We are looking for someone who will provide all store visitors with a friendly experience, treating everyone in a respectful and approachable manner.

As a retail assistant you will serve on the shop floor, handle public enquiries, advise on products and upsell where possible to our customers.

We are looking for an individual who has previous experience working in a customer service environment.  You will also have excellent communication and empathy skills.  Matchday’s are always fast paced, so it’s essential that you can remain calm under pressure and multitask effectively.

Candidates should be flexible with a willingness to work to the stores’ shift patterns, which could cover matchdays on weekends, mid-week evening games and covering holidays during the week when required.

Key Job Outcomes
• Providing exceptional customer service in store and on the telephone
• Showcasing your confidence in our product ranges 
• Deliver sales and meet targets
• Maintaining excellent store standards, helping manage displays and layout
• Collaborating with the team of staff and volunteers, in a fast-paced retail environment
• Being a friendly face of the club as first point of contact to supporters and visitors
• Working during home games, weekends and evenings
• Assisting the ticket office team when required
• Processing payments via our EPOS tills and card readers
• Till balancing and cash handling
• Online store order fulfilment
